These functions wrap 'sf' binary logical operators with
a call to >=
and <=
– verifying that a
minimamal and maximal number of occurences of TRUE
have been achieved.
st_any_intersects(x, y, at_least = 1L, at_most = Inf, match_crs = TRUE, ...)
st_any_contains(x, y, at_least = 1L, at_most = Inf, match_crs = TRUE, ...)
